- 博客(61)
- 资源 (120)
- 收藏
- 关注
原创 WinFrom 控件 属性 小结
1、ToolTip.ToolTipTitle 属性获取或设置工具提示窗口的标题。小注: 该标题在窗口中作为一行粗体文本显示在标准的工具提示控件说明文本的上方。 通常,标题只用于区分窗体上不同类别的控件,或作为较长控件说明的简介。 标题的最大长度是 99 个字符。 如果此属性包含的字符串比 99 个字符长,则不会显示任何标题。2、Control.Tag
2014-03-29 11:46:11 1662
原创 使用SQL Server Profiler跟踪数据库
1、找到SQL Server Profiler并登录位置:单击开始--程序--Microsoft SQL Server--性能工具--SQL Server Profiler或者登录后在下图的位置寻找:2、然后,进入下面的界面:输入相关信息,单击连接进入下一个界面。3、如下图所示界面:4、关键点在“事件选择部分”,如下图:小注:要注
2014-03-28 19:59:55 6751
原创 Sql Server 常用命令小结
1、sp_helpdb:报告有关指定数据库或所有数据库的信息。例:sp_helpdb --显示所有数据库信息(名称、大小等)例:sp_helpdb Recruitment --显示Recruitment数据库信息(名称、大小等)2、sp_help:当前数据库中查找对象。例:sp_help Employee --显示Employee表的结构
2014-03-28 19:24:14 1918
原创 Dev GridControl 小结
0、基础操作//删除记录this.gridView1.DeleteSelectedRows();//添加记录this.gridView1.AddNewRow();1、确认当前正在编辑的单元格的输入this.gridview1.CloseEditor();2、得到单元格数据(0行0列)string ss=gridView1.GetRowCellDisplayText
2014-03-26 19:24:01 4206
原创 Dev gridcontrol获取选定行,指定列单元格的内容
//mOIDFiledName为要获取列的列名private string GetSelectOID(string mOIDFiledName){ int[] pRows = this.gridView1.GetSelectedRows();//传递实体类过去 获取选中的行 if (pRows.GetLength(0) > 0) return gridView1
2014-03-25 20:39:06 11724 2
原创 DevExpress GridControl复合表头(多行表头)设置
首先,DevExpress.XtraGrid的GridControl复合表头或多行表头的示例,界面如下图所示:实现步骤:1、将DevExpress的GridControl转换为BandedGridView,具体如下图:2、设置显示列及绑定的字段,此处设置与我们平常使用GridControl用法一样。3、进入设计视图(见下图),点击Bands,如下图:操作步骤:
2014-03-25 19:08:08 10349
原创 The specified executable is not a validapplication for this OS platform.
点击打开链接
2014-03-24 19:21:51 10600
原创 Interop type 'Microsoft.Office.Interop.Word.ApplicationClass' cannot be embedded. Use the applicable
错误信息: Interop type 'Microsoft.Office.Interop.Word.ApplicationClass' cannot be embedded. Use the applicable interface instead.解决方法: In your Project, expand the "References", fin
2014-03-24 15:46:09 5114
原创 SplitContainer容器控件左右Panel大小调整
1、新建一个Winform窗体,从上图中选择SplitContainer空间,拖拽到Form到上,如下图:2、你会发现,随便点击Panel1或者Panel2,会显示出粗框,但怎么调整两个Panel的大小呢?两个Panel之间的那条线,是选不中的,哈哈,不信可以试试。那么如何才能调整两个Form的大小呢?==》随便单击一个Panel,再按一下Esc,会出现下图:这时,
2014-03-22 16:38:58 25948 4
原创 C# 格式化string类型的金额
/// /// 根据精度将金额转换为自定义类型的string /// /// 需要的精度 /// 需要转换的金额 /// 转换后的金额 public string FormateString(int precision, double money) { //
2014-03-22 14:52:27 3153
转载 DEV GridControl 导出到Excel
SaveFileDialog fileDialog = new SaveFileDialog(); fileDialog.Title = "导出Excel"; fileDialog.Filter = "Excel文件(*.xls)|*.xls"; DialogResult dialogResult = fileDialog.S
2014-03-22 09:42:16 2453
原创 Sql Server substring(expression, start, length)函数
Syntax for SUBSTRING: SUBSTRING(expression, start, length)expression 字符串、二进制字符串、文本、图像、列或包含列的表达式。请勿使用包含聚合函数的表达式。start 整数或可以隐式转换为int 的表达式,指定子字符串的开始位置。length 整数或可以隐式转换为 i
2014-03-21 19:26:27 6685
原创 C# DataTable 用法小结
1、新建表 private DataTable vsDt =new DataTable();2、清空表中内容(表中的列还在)vsDt.Clear();3、清空表中的列vsDt.Columns.Clear();4、表中添加列vsDt.Columns.Add("BH", typeof(string));vsDt.Columns.Add("RQ", typeof(string));5、
2014-03-21 19:04:33 2066
原创 'System.Data.DataRow.DataRow(System.Data.DataRowBuilder)' is inaccessible due to its protection leve
今天声明一个DataRow如下:public DataRow vsDr = new DataRow();在使用的时候提示下面的错误:'System.Data.DataRow.DataRow(System.Data.DataRowBuilder)' is inaccessible due to its protection level将代码修改为:private Data
2014-03-21 18:42:38 3736 2
原创 Sql Server 常用函数
1、CONVERT() 函数CONVERT(data_type(length),data_to_be_converted,style)data_type(length) 规定目标数据类型(带有可选的长度)。data_to_be_converted 含有需要转换的值。style 规定日期/时间的输出格式。可以使用的 style 值:点击打开链接2、DATEADD() 函数
2014-03-20 20:25:26 1340
原创 C# Winform 怎么让按钮在Panel里居中显示
把pannel里面的多个按钮的那个anchor属性全部去掉,如下图:再用VS2010自带的工具调一下即可:
2014-03-20 20:04:07 27443 1
转载 SQL Server DATEADD() 函数
本文转载自:点击打开链接SQL Server DATEADD() 函数DATEADD(datepart,number,date)date 参数是合法的日期表达式。number 是您希望添加的间隔数;对于未来的时间,此数是正数,对于过去的时间,此数是负数。datepart 参数可以是下列的值:具体实例:
2014-03-20 12:20:15 1639
原创 对于PowerDesigner中设计表自动生成Sql的分析
if exists (select 1 from sysobjects where id = object_id('DWLX') and type = 'U') drop table DWLXgo/*=======================================================
2014-03-19 19:18:47 2214
原创 Delete与truncate的区别
Delete table_name 删除"表格记录"会把操作记录在日志中,可以通过事务回滚来恢复删除的数据。 truncate table table_name删除"表格记录"不可恢复 。 delete 语句是数据库操作语言(dml),这个操作会放到rollback segement 中,事务提交之后才生效;如果有相应的 trigger,执行的时候将被触发。
2014-03-19 19:03:11 2125
原创 SQL Server中clustered与nonclustered的区别
clustered是物理上实现数据排序,并且同一个表里只能有一个clustered索引,而nonclustered是逻辑上的排序。 微软的SQL Server 支持两种类型的索引:clustered 索引和nonclustered索引。 Clustered索引在数据表中按照物理顺序存储数据。因为在表中只有一个物理顺序,所以在每个表中只能有一个clustered索
2014-03-19 18:59:40 20910
原创 C# Socket 线程
客户端代码:using System;using System.Collections.Generic;using System.ComponentModel;using System.Data;using System.Drawing;using System.Linq;using System.Text;using System.Windows.Forms;using Sy
2014-03-18 19:52:35 1550
原创 ORACLE 官方文档
1、Oracle所有的官方文档:点击打开链接2、Oracle 11G的官方文档:点击打开链接3、Oracle 10G的官方文档:点击打开链接
2014-03-18 08:30:29 2326
原创 OLE DB provider "SQLNCLI11" for linked server "dbLink01" was unable to begin a distributed transac
从网上搜集了以下几个解决方案,但对于非同网段的分布式事务,还是解决不了:我这边报处错误的详细信息是:异常信息:The operation could not be performed because OLE DB provider "SQLNCLI11" for linked server "dbLink01" was unable to begin a distributed trans
2014-03-18 08:06:57 12506
原创 Sql Server统计表中某年某月某个值有多少?
比如:统计表AA中YWLX列在某年某月每种类型各有多少?selectyear(AA_YWRQ) as YEARS, month(AA_YWRQ) AS Months ,AA_YWLX,count(AA_YWLX) as Number from AAgroup by year(AA_YWRQ), month(AA_YWRQ),AA_YWLX表中数据:查询后的结果:
2014-03-17 16:40:16 1511
原创 C# 对Word文档进行处理
public partial class Form1 : Form { public Microsoft.Office.Interop.Word.Document document; public Microsoft.Office.Interop.Word.ApplicationClass wd = null; public stri
2014-03-16 16:04:36 4585
原创 C# 根据列名与列值设置当前行
/// /// 根据GridView中某列的值与列名来设置当前行 /// /// 待设置当前行的GridView /// 某列的值 /// 列名 public void SetFocusedRow(DevExpress.XtraGrid.Views.Grid.GridView gv, string
2014-03-16 12:57:25 1720
原创 Winform Panel按钮位置
1、Panel上设置莫IU个按钮居中 this.btnExit.Location = new System.Drawing.Point(pnlButton.Width / 2, pnlButton.Height / 2);2、Panel上多个按钮自动排序 /// /// 设置按钮显示位置 /// /// 要设置按钮的P
2014-03-10 19:51:10 5499
原创 怎么让有些QQ好友的动态不在自己空间里显示
1、登录QQ空间,点右上方“个人中心”→鼠标移到“好友动态”如下图:单击“好友动态”,进入下图:在单击,设置按钮,进入下图:点击添加,在好友列表中选择不想显示人即可。2、可以直接在QQ空间个人中心的好友动态里面,看到该好友动态后,鼠标移到动态右下方,如下图:单击隐藏,如下图:可以选择是否隐藏该人所有动态。
2014-03-09 11:20:20 3753
原创 LINQ to SQL语句 Union/Intersect/Except
using System;using System.Collections.Generic;using System.Linq;using System.Text;namespace BegVCSharp_23_15_SetOperators{ class Customer { public string ID { get; set; }
2014-03-09 09:03:08 2027
转载 C# 怎么检测string字符串中有哪些数字?
//测试函数 private void Form1_Load(object sender, EventArgs e) { foreach (var number in ExtractNumbersFromString("abc2345 345fdf678 jdhfg945")) { Me
2014-03-08 14:20:41 2838
原创 C# 打开指定路径下文件
/// /// 打开指定路径下文件,比如:Word、Excel、Dll、图片等都可以(前提是你已经安装打开程序的对应软件) /// /// eg:D:\Test\模版8.doc /// eg:D:\Test\模版8.doc private void OpenFile(string NewFileName)
2014-03-08 11:50:12 14803 3
转载 C# 使用LINQ、泛型、Index函数优化switch(或者多条if)语句
背景: 判断某个变量是不是".txt.doc.xls.ppt.pdf"中的某一种格式,如果是则执行相应的操作。方法一:使用泛型readonly IList fNames = new List() { ".doc", ".txt", ".xls", ".ppt",
2014-03-07 10:08:22 3311
原创 C# 将二进制字符串保存到本地
#region 将文件保存到本地 /// /// 将文件保存到本地 /// /// 文件的二进制数据字符串 /// 文件名称,必须带后缀 private void SaveFile(string psContent, string psFileName) {
2014-03-07 09:24:08 3772
原创 vs2010 修改编译生成dll存放路径
1、右击你想修改的工程,选择属性进入下图:2、单击,browse,进入下图:选择或者新建你想存放编译dll的文件夹即可。
2014-03-06 19:02:27 4159
原创 Oracle 查询表中各列名称、表中列数
select count( column_name )from user_tab_columnswhere table_name = '表名'; --表名为大写小注:sql语句在使用的时候,只需要将表名换成要统计列数的表名即可,其余部分不需要修改。
2014-03-06 14:35:25 3227
原创 Sql Server 查询表中各列名称、表中列数
查询表名为tb_menu的所有列名select name from syscolumns where id=object_id('tb_menu') 查询表名为tb_menu的所有列名个数select count(name) from syscolumns where id=object_id('tb_menu') 或者select count(syscolumns
2014-03-06 14:32:15 3256
原创 C# WinForm中PreviewKeyDown、KeyDown、KeyPress、KeyUp区别与联系
1、键事件按下列顺序发生:KeyDownKeyPressKeyUp2、KeyDown触发后,不一定触发KeyUp,当KeyDown 按下后,拖动鼠标,那么将不会触发KeyUp事件。3、定义KeyDown:在控件有焦点的情况下按下键时发生。KeyPress:在控件有焦点的情况下按下键时发生。(下面会说和KeyDown 的区别)KeyUp:在控件有焦点的情况下释放键时发
2014-03-06 10:28:50 15239
原创 Dev gridcontrol 捕获按键事件
控件自带方法位置:代码:private void ViewHtlb_KeyDown(object sender, KeyEventArgs e) { if (e.KeyCode == Keys.Control | e.KeyCode == Keys.Q) { MessageBox.Sh
2014-03-06 10:18:16 3817
原创 DEV gridview 捕获行双击事件
private void ViewHtlb_MouseDown(object sender, MouseEventArgs e) { if (e.Button == MouseButtons.Left && e.Clicks == 2) // 判断是否是用鼠标双击 { DevExpress.Xtra
2014-03-06 09:33:36 4199
原创 Oracle 常用函数
1、Oracle Least()函数2、Oracle Greatest()函数3、EXTRACT (datetime)4、SUBSTR函数5、
2014-03-06 09:02:26 1333
zookeeper开源客户端Curator
2017-03-25
zookeeper开源客户端ZkClient使用
2017-03-25
java cpu 内存占用高 问题 模拟并排查
2018-03-29
理解 channels - Kavya Joshi
2018-01-18
zookeeper常见应用场景简单实现及ppt
2017-03-26
zookeeper应用场景实现demo及ppt资料
2017-03-25
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人